Turkish Constitutional Court Annulled the Regulation Setting a Monetary Limit for Appealability in Administrative Jurisdiction
Turkish Constitutional Court ["TCC"], in its decision no. 2023/36 E., 2023/142 K. published in the Official Gazette dated 13 October 2023, annulled Article 46, paragraph 1, subparagraph (b) of the Turkish Code of Administrative Procedure No. 2577 ["TCAP"], which regulates the appeal in administrative judiciary, by finding it in violation of the Turkish Constitution. The decision will enter into force on 13 July 2024, nine months after its publication in the Official Gazette.

Validity of an Arbitration Agreement Made by an Unauthorized Representative
In Turkish law, for a representative to be able to enter into a binding arbitration agreement on behalf of a principal, they must be specifically authorized by the principal (Turkish Code of Obligations Article 504/3 and Turkish Civil Procedure Law Article 74). An arbitration agreement made by a specially authorized representative can only become binding with the approval of the principal. For example, the commencement of arbitration proceedings by the principal personally may indicate the granting of this approval.

Matters To Be Considered For Roofed Workplace Leases
In accordance with the Turkish Code of Obligations No. 6098 ("TCO"), lease relations are categorised under three main headings: (i) general provisions, (ii) residential and roofed workplace leases, and (iii) product leases. Properties to be leased as offices, warehouses, etc. for the purpose of conducting commercial activities will be subject to the provisions of "Residential and Roofed Workplace Leases".
Legislative Proposal on the Rental of Residences for Tourism Purposes in Turkey and Amendments to Other Laws
The ongoing search for alternative accommodation in Turkey’s tourism sector is transforming the short-term rental of secondary residences into a new branch of trade. This growing practice has prompted Turkey’s Ministry of Culture and Tourism (the “Ministry of Tourism”) to take concrete steps to determine the criteria for the rental of residences to both real and legal persons for tourism purposes.
